There are many definitions of a family.
The most common sociological definition is any group of persons closely
related by blood such as parents, children, aunts, uncles, cousins, etc.
These people usually share common physical characteristics and personality
traits. A broader definition would be all those persons considered as
descendants of a common ancestor.
In biology a family is a subdivision of
an order and all members are related by common characteristics.
In chemistry we have a similar
definition. Those elements that are located in the same group on the
periodic table are considered to be members of the same family. These
elements are considered a family because they share similar
characteristics and properties which are a function of how their electrons
are arranged.
